Effingham County Sheriff’s drug investigators and Georgia State Patrol arrested two people Friday who have been charged with manufacturing methamphetamine and possession of methamphetamine.  

Georgia State Patrol troopers were conducting a road safety check on Jabez Jones Road in south Effingham County today when they came across a suspicious vehicle. Effingham County drug investigators were called to the scene where, they located items to manufacture methamphetamine and a quantity of methamphetamine inside a vehicle.

Erica Lynn Wilson, 29, of Guyton, was charged with possession of methamphetamine, manufacturing methamphetamine and traffic charges. Willam Frank Davis, 21, has been charged with possession of methamphetamine and manufacturing methamphetamine.

The vehicle has been seized by the Effingham County Sheriff’s Office. Wilson and Davis remain in the Effingham County Jail.

“We take a proactive stance on drug activity in our community,” said Effingham Sheriff Jimmy McDuffie. ‘We will prosecute these subjects to the fullest extent of the law and will not tolerate this activity in our county.”
